Alat konversi desimal ke biner online

Desimal 10

Biner 2

Hex 16

8 Oktober

TentangAlat konversi desimal ke biner online:

Alat konversi desimal ke biner online ini membantu Anda mengonversi angka desimal ke angka biner.

Desimal:

Sistem angka desimal (juga dikenal sebagai bahasa Arab) memiliki 10 karakter, termasuk (0, 1, 2, 3, 4, 5, 6, 7, 8, 9) , yang merupakan sistem digital yang paling banyak digunakan dalam kehidupan kita sehari-hari.

Biner:

Biner hanya memiliki 2 karakter (0, 1) . Karakter biner 4 bit dapat mewakili angka heksadesimal 1 digit, dan karakter biner 3 digit dapat mewakili angka oktal 1 digit. Biner adalah sistem digital terdekat dengan bahasa assembly.

comic decimal to binary

Bagaimana cara mengubah dari desimal ke biner?

  1. Langkah 1: Bagi angka desimal dengan 2 untuk mendapatkan hasil bagi dan sisanya.

  2. Langkah 2: Konversi sisa langkah pertama ke karakter biner.

  3. Langkah 3: Lanjutkan membagi dengan hasil bagi integer dari langkah pertama dan ulangi langkah 1 sampai 0.

Contoh 1: Angka desimal "13" dikonversi menjadi angka biner (hasilnya adalah "1101"):

Bagilah setiap angka desimal dengan 2 Hasil bagi integer Sisa (10-ary) Sisa (2-ary) Lokasi
13/2 6 1 1 0
6/2 3 0 0 1
3/2 1 1 1 2
1/2 0 1 1 3

Tabel konversi desimal ke biner:

Desimal Biner Desimal Biner
1 1 21 10101
2 10 22 10110
11 3 23 10111
4 100 24 11000
5 101 25 11001
6 110 26 11010
7 111 27 11011
8 1000 28 11100
9 1001 29 11101
10 1010 30 11110
11 1011 31 11111
12 1100 32 100000
13 1101 33 100001
14 1110 34 100010
15 1111 35 100011
16 10000 36 100100
17 10001 37 100101
18 10010 38 100110
19 10011 39 100111
20 10100 40 101000

Tautan:

Wikipedia (biner): https://en.wikipedia.org/wiki/Binary_number

Wikipedia (desimal): https://en.wikipedia.org/wiki/Decimal

Konversi desimal ke biner dengan Python:

def decimal_to_binary(decimal_str):
    decimal_number = int(decimal_str, 10)
    binary_number = bin(decimal_number)
    return binary_number


decimal_input = '2014'
binary_output = decimal_to_binary(decimal_input)
print('binary result is:{0}'.format(binary_output))

-------------------
binary result is:0b11111011110

Konversi desimal ke biner di Jawa:

public class NumberConvertManager {
    public static String decimal_to_binary(String decimal_str) {
        return Integer.toBinaryString(Integer.parseInt(decimal_str));
    }

    public static void main(String[] args) {
        String decimal_input = "2014";
        String binary_output = decimal_to_binary(decimal_input);
        System.out.println("binary result is:" + binary_output);
    }
}

-------------------
binary result is:11111011110